What is a scaling strategy?

scaling strategy
Source: Pixbay.com

A scaling strategy is a plan for how you will grow your business. It includes how you will acquire new customers, retain current customers, and what growth targets you aim to achieve.

A scaling strategy is significant because it helps you plan and track your progress as your business grows. It also allows you to identify any potential bottlenecks in your growth process and make corrections early.

What are the common scaling strategies?

Four common types of scaling strategy known are: bootstrapping, slow scaling, fast scaling and blitzscaling. Bootstrapping is when you grow your business using only the revenue it generates while slow scaling is when you grow your business gradually over time.

Conversely, fast scaling is when you rapidly expand your company in order to achieve fast growth. Lastly, blitzscaling is a high-risk, high-reward strategy that involves growing your company at an extremely fast rate.

You can use any of the four different scaling strategies out there, but it’s important to find the one that fits your business model and goals.

When should you scale a business?

It depends on the type of business. For example, a technology company scaling its user base should do so at a much faster rate than, say, a retail store.

There are a few key factors to consider when scaling a business:

1. The marketability of the product or service

2. The scalability of the business model

3. The ability to manage growth effectively

4. The financial resources available to support growth

5. The competitive landscape

What are the steps to scaling a business?

Scaling a business varies from one industry to another. What works when scaling a SaaS business might require slight moderations in a brick-and-mortar business.

Here are seven steps to scaling any business:

Step One: Set Goals and Create a Plan of Action

One of the essential steps in scaling your business is setting goals. Without clear goals, it will be challenging to know what steps to take and how to focus your energy.

Your goals should be specific, measurable, attainable, relevant, and time-bound. In other words, they should answer the following questions:

  • What do you want to achieve?
  • How will you know when you have achieved it?
  • Is this goal relevant to your business?
  • Is this goal achievable in the timeframe you have set?

Once you have set your goals, create a plan to help you achieve them. Your plan should be tailored to your specific business and include short-term and long-term steps. It is also important to assign deadlines to each step to track your progress and ensure that you are on track.

Step Two: Hire the Right Employees

One of the keys to scaling a business is hiring the right employees. When expanding your team, look for individuals who share your company values and have the skills and experience to help you achieve your goals.

Moreover, it would help to create a company culture that supports growth. This means encouraging employees to take risks and offering them the training and resources they need to succeed.

By doing this, you will not only be able to scale your business more efficiently, but you will also be building a team of loyal employees who have an interest in your company’s success.

Step Three: Expand into New Markets

Expanding into new markets can be a fearsome task, but it is essential to continue growing your business.

Before expanding into a new market, there’s the need to research and ensure that there is a demand for your product or service. You also need to make sure that you are well-prepared to compete in this new market, as it will be a very different environment than the one you are used to.

Once you have decided to expand into a new market, create a plan. This plan should include the steps you will take to reach your target audience and the resources you will need to be successful.

Step Four: Set Up Systems and Processes

Successfully scaling a business requires setting up systems and processes. Systems and processes will help you manage your growth and ensure that your business runs smoothly.

It can be anything from how you handle customer service inquiries to how you produce your product.

Setting up these systems and processes will replicate what works well and eliminate what doesn’t quickly.
